Bulgaria has 449 power plants totalling 10,724 MW and 19,230 km of power lines mapped on OpenStreetMap.
Source | Output | Count |
---|---|---|
coal | 4,719 MW | 12 |
hydro | 2,628 MW | 65 |
nuclear | 2,000 MW | 1 |
gas | 942 MW | 17 |
solar | 341 MW | 338 |
wind | 94 MW | 7 |
[unspecified] | 6 | |
waste | 2 | |
biomass | 1 | |
All | 10,724 MW | 449 |
If multiple sources are listed for a power plant, only the first source is used in this breakdown.
